The Mathematics Model on Balanced Fertilization of N, P and K for the Content of Vc in Melon

Abstract: The article aims to study the effect of balanced fertilization of nitrogen, phosphorus and potassium on the Vc content of melon by means of quadratic component rotational design. The mathematic model of balanced fertilization was established. The optimal quantity of fertilizer, the effect of single factor and the interaction effect were studied. The results showed that N and P, N and K, and P and K had significant interaction effects, and the right fertilization ratio could improve the Vc of melon fruit. According to the analysis, the ratio of N:P:K was 2.03:1:3.36, and the amount of N, P2O5 and K2O was 157.5, 77.4 and 260.38 kg/hm2, respectively, and the Vc of melon fruit was 25.32 mg/100 g.
